How to Turn Google SafeSearch ON & OFF

Whether you use Google Search at work or with kids, SafeSearch can help you filter out sexually explicit content from your results. The obvious consequences include explicit sexual content such as pornographic material, violence, and hoaxes. Learn more about Google Search’s content policies.

Important: SafeSearch only works on Google search results. It will not block explicit content you find on other search engines or websites you visit directly.

How to Turn SafeSearch on or off On Android

  • On your Android phone or tablet, open the Google app.
  • In the top right, tap your profile picture or initials, then tap Settings, and then Hide pornographic results.
  • Turn the Clear Results Filter on or off.
  • To turn off SafeSearch, turn off the explicit results filter.
  • To turn on SafeSearch, turn on the Explicit Results Filter.
  • At the top right corner, if you find a lock, your SafeSearch setting is locked. The Settings page provides information about who manages your SafeSearch settings.

How to Turn Google SafeSearch on or off On the Android Mobile browser

  • On your Android phone or tablet, go to SafeSearch Settings.
  • Turn the Clear Results Filter on or off.
  • To turn off SafeSearch, turn off the explicit results filter.
  • To turn on SafeSearch, turn on the Explicit Results Filter.
  • If you find a lock in the top right, your SafeSearch setting is locked. The Settings page provides information about who manages your SafeSearch settings.
  • At the top right, tap Back.

How to Turn Google SafeSearch on or off On Android TV

  • From the Android TV home screen, scroll down and select Settings.
  • Under “Preferences,” search for and then select SafeSearch Filters.
  • Select On or Off.

How Google SafeSearch Works

When SafeSearch is on: While SafeSearch isn’t 100% accurate, it does help filter out sexually explicit content in Google search results for all your queries on images, videos, and websites.

When SafeSearch is off: We provide the most relevant results for your search that may contain pornographic material when you search.
